How Personal Injury Attorneys Can Help

Your lawyer can help get the compensation you deserve when you've been injured. This includes compensation for medical expenses, loss of income as well as pain and discomfort.

You can get assistance from them to manage insurance companies.

A personal injury lawyer can assist you navigate insurance companies and help you get the compensation you are entitled to. They can also assist with the paperwork needed to file a lawsuit. They can also give you advice on when to accept or reject a settlement offer.

Your attorney will go over the auto insurance policy of yours and any other policies that are relevant. They will look at PIP (personal injury protection) benefits, liability coverage, medical payments, and Uninsured/Underinsured Motorist coverage. They may also review the health insurance policy.

They will also conduct a thorough investigation of your injuries and accident. This typically involves collecting evidence and interviewing witness. They will also consult with medical experts to better be aware of your injuries, their immediate and long-term consequences. This will allow them to better assess the losses you have suffered, both past and future, and calculate the amount you deserve.

The most frequent types of damages are medical bills damages to property, lost income, and suffering and pain. There are also non-economic damage types such as emotional distress and loss of enjoyment of your life. A seasoned attorney can help you determine the damages you may be entitled to and work with mental health professionals to assist you document your injuries and their impact on your life.

They can assist you in obtaining the amount you deserve

When you've been hurt in an accident in your car, a work-related incident, or other incident, you could have to pay for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ering. An attorney who specializes in personal injury can help you get the compensation you require to pay for these expenses and make up for the loss of income.

The first step is to determine the amount of compensation that you are entitled. Your lawyer will look through your medical records as well as other documents to figure out the value of your economic losses. They can also help find expert witnesses who can give testimony on your injuries and the effect they've affected your life.

Non-economic damages are more difficult to estimate, but your lawyer can help you determine what they could be worth by speaking to mental health professionals who can quantify how much your injuries have affected your quality of life. This includes the loss of enjoyment in life as well as the ability to participate in your hobbies and interests, as well as any other losses that may arise in the future.

Your lawyer can also assist you by negotiating on behalf of the insurance company. They have worked with these companies before and know what to say to get an improved settlement.

They can assist you with filing a lawsuit

In civil court the personal injury lawsuit is filed to hold responsible parties accountable for your losses. If it's an auto crash or medical malpractice or a defective product, Injury lawyers your lawyer will determine who is at fault and who should be named as defendants. They will also file the necessary paperwork in time to meet legal deadlines.

Your lawyer will conduct a thorough analysis of liability once all the evidence has been gathered. This involves reading relevant statutes, cases law, and legal precedents to establish a valid rationale for filing claims against the responsible parties.

In order to determine the full extent of your losses, your attorney will accurately assess all medical bills and invoices, look over pay stubs to determine the amount of time you've missed from work, and evaluate your suffering and pain. Your lawyer will also take into any future medical treatment that you'll require, and also the loss of enjoyment you've experienced from life.

A seasoned injury lawyer can help you get the compensation you're due. They can also assist you in avoiding any mistakes that could harm your claim, like saying something that could be used against you in the future. They also serve as a barrier to anyone who might interfere with your recovery or peace of mind.
